What is the FM200 Release Control Panel?
FM200 Release Control Panel is an integral part of the FM200 fire suppression system. It is responsible for detecting fire conditions and activating the release of the FM200 agent to suppress fires efficiently. This panel communicates with sensors and initiates the activation sequence when it identifies a fire threat.
Key features of the FM200 control panel include fire detection, alarm systems, system monitoring, and control of the release mechanism. It plays a pivotal role in ensuring the safety of people and property in environments at risk for fire hazards, such as data centers, server rooms, industrial facilities, and commercial buildings.
Key Components of the FM200 Release Control Panel
1. Control Unit
The control unit is the central processor of the panel, receiving signals from fire detection sensors and initiating actions based on the severity of the fire. It can control the release of the FM200 agent and other critical fire suppression system functions.
2. Manual Release Switch
A manual release switch allows personnel to release the FM200 suppressant manually in case of a confirmed fire threat. It is an important feature to have during system failures or when the automatic detection system is compromised.
3. Alarm Indicators
The alarm indicators provide both visual and audible signals, notifying occupants of a fire threat and the activation of the fire suppression system. These indicators are essential for ensuring immediate action is taken to evacuate the premises.
4. Fire Detection Sensors
Fire detection sensors such as smoke detectors, heat sensors, and flame detectors connect to the FM200 release control panel. These sensors detect fire events and send signals to the control panel to activate the suppressant release.
5. FM200 Agent Release Mechanism
The FM200 release mechanism is responsible for releasing the fire suppressant once the system is triggered. The panel controls this mechanism and ensures that the FM200 agent is dispersed in the affected area rapidly to minimize fire damage.
How Does the FM200 Release Control Panel Work?
The FM200 release control panel works by continuously monitoring environmental conditions for fire risks. It is programmed to respond to triggers from fire detection systems, such as smoke, heat, or flame detection devices. Once the control panel receives a signal indicating a fire, it follows a predetermined action sequence:
- The panel activates alarms to alert the building’s occupants.
- It simultaneously engages the FM200 suppression system to release the fire extinguishing agent into the affected area.
- The FM200 agent suppresses the fire quickly, minimizing damage to sensitive equipment and preventing the spread of the fire.
- After the release, the control panel monitors the system’s status and provides updates on the effectiveness of the suppression efforts.
Installation of FM200 Release Control Panel
The installation of the FM200 release control panel requires careful planning and should only be carried out by certified professionals to ensure safety and system reliability. Here is an overview of the typical installation process:
1. System Design
Before installation, a fire suppression system designer will assess the building’s layout, the fire risks, and determine the number and placement of FM200 detectors, suppression nozzles, and the control panel.
2. Panel Mounting
The FM200 release control panel should be mounted in a central location that is easily accessible for monitoring and maintenance. It must also be installed in an area protected from environmental factors that could damage the system, such as extreme temperatures or moisture.
3. Wiring and Connections
The control panel needs to be connected to fire detection sensors, alarm systems, and the FM200 agent release mechanism. Proper wiring is essential to ensure seamless communication between all system components.
4. Testing
Once the system is installed, it must undergo rigorous testing to ensure that the control panel and FM200 suppression system function as intended. The testing process includes checking the response time, alarm activation, and agent release accuracy.
5. Training
Personnel must be trained on how to operate the FM200 release control panel, including how to initiate manual release and how to respond to alarms.
Benefits of FM200 Release Control Panel
1. Fast Response Time
The FM200 release panel allows for the quick detection of fires and immediate release of the FM200 agent. This rapid response is crucial in preventing the spread of fire and minimizing damage to equipment and infrastructure.
2. Minimal Downtime
The FM200 system is ideal for protecting critical environments such as data centers and server rooms. The quick and efficient suppression of fires reduces system downtime, which is crucial for businesses that depend on constant operations.
3. Environmentally Friendly
Unlike traditional fire suppression systems that use harmful chemicals, FM200 agents are non-toxic and environmentally friendly. The FM200 control panel ensures that the system only releases the suppressant when necessary, reducing the environmental impact.
4. Enhanced Safety
By providing continuous monitoring and automatic fire suppression, the FM200 release panel enhances the overall safety of the premises. It helps prevent injuries and fatalities by providing early detection and reducing the risk of a fire spreading uncontrollably.
5. Scalability
The FM200 control panel can be easily scaled to meet the needs of larger buildings or more complex fire protection systems. This flexibility ensures that the system grows with your needs, protecting both small and large facilities.
